How to Maintain Shop Productivity During the Holidays

The holidays are quickly approaching, and with the festive season comes a long list of extra stressors, responsibilities and distractions. It seems like every workplace struggles with maintaining productivity during this time of year, but a little foresight can help keep your shop running smoothly, all the way to January 1st.

Set Expectations with Your Employees

Everyone has their own traditions and obligations during the holidays. While some people find this time of year enjoyable, it can be downright stressful for others. Regardless of your perception, the holidays can lead to distractions. Holding a company-wide meeting before things get hectic can help you and your team get on the same page.

In this meeting, you can remind employees about important policies concerning paid time off, calling off procedures and other items that affect productivity. Ensure that your entire shop knows these expectations and that the holidays are not an excuse to take advantage of company policies.

Schedule Time Off Now

Many employees take their time off in November and December. This can lead to major headaches for your scheduling manager. Encourage your employees to put in their time-off requests as soon as possible to ensure the shop floor stays appropriately staffed all season long.

Short notice call-offs also increase during the holiday season. With picking in-laws up at the airport, cleaning up the house, accommodating kids’ school vacations, there are plenty of reasons for employees to call off. Reaffirm your company’s call-off policy or amend them appropriately.

Have a Contingency Plan

As time off and call-offs become more prevalent, management scrambles to cover shifts to keep the shop running effectively. Talk with your supervising staff to draft contingency staffing plans if and when the call-offs start rolling in. Ask employees for current availability, and if they would be willing to come in on short notice. While many employees take time off this time of the year, plenty of others are looking for extra shifts.
